It was only a couple of months ago when drug maker Novartis AG (NYSE: NVS) announced that it would be slashing 1,260 jobs in the U.S., and today we get news of another 2,500 job cuts worldwide by the year 2010.Novartis has been particularly hard hit lately in the generic drug market from increased regulatory demands and Increased competition. During the July through September quarter, the company showed that profit fell by over 12 percent. The company did, however, benefit nicely from the sale of its Gerber baby foods and Medical Nutrition units to Nestle SA.
Looking ahead, the company is hoping that it will be able to regain momentum though engineering new drugs and streamlining its units.
